Infopath + Class Libraray + Webservice = не удалось найти элемент конечной точки по умолчанию, который ссылается на контракт - PullRequest
0 голосов
/ 03 июля 2011

Хорошо, на этот вопрос много раз отвечали.Но не для этого сценария.Я создал новый проект «Шаблон формы Infopath», добавил новый проект библиотеки классов в решение, а затем создал прокси-сервер веб-службы в этой библиотеке классов.Когда я пытаюсь создать экземпляр клиентского прокси-сервера веб-службы, я получаю это исключение.

Обычное решение - скопировать app.config в приложение Windows / Web, но как насчет Infopath Form Template?Я попытался просто добавить app.config в проект, но он не сработал.

У кого-нибудь есть идеи?

Спасибо!Michael

1 Ответ

0 голосов
/ 06 июля 2011

Что в итоге сработало для меня: я создал решение, которое содержит только проект библиотеки классов с сервисом.Я отредактировал код формы с помощью проекта VSTA (а не проекта шаблона формы в обычной Visual Studio) и скопировал туда файл app.config.

Works:)

...